Original Description
"Visit To The Park" by Ethel Carrick Fox captures a radiant impression of leisure in early 20th-century Europe, painted circa 1909 during her formative years in France. The canvas bursts with fragmented brushstrokes typical of Post-Impressionism, depicting fashionable figures strolling beneath dappled sunlight that dissolves into prismatic hues. As one of Australia's most significant expatriate artists, Fox adapted European modernism through her distinctive synthesis of pointillist techniques and fauvist color play—seen here in the emerald lawns contrasting with coral-hued parasols. This work reflects her pioneering role in bringing international avant-garde styles to Commonwealth art circles, standing alongside contemporaries like her husband E. Phillips Fox while maintaining a uniquely feminine perspective on bourgeois recreation.
